Darryl Francis Zanuck (September 5, 1902 – December 22, 1979) was an American film studio executive and producer; he also contributed to the scripts of the films on which he worked. He played a major part in the Hollywood studio system as one of its longest survivors (the length of his career was rivaled only by that of Adolph Zukor). He earned three Academy Awards during his tenure.

C'est l'un des monuments du Septième Art. Avec plus de 200 films produits durant cinquante ans, du cinéma muet des années 1920 jusqu'au début des années 1970, on lui doit plusieurs chefs-d'œuvre et la révélation d'une multitude de talentueux réalisateurs et stars.

Il a commencé comme gagman pour Charles Chaplin dans les années 1910, avant de gravir petit à petit tous les échelons de la hiérarchie hollywoodienne. Stewart Granger a raconté avoir boxé Darryl Zanuck parce que celui-ci voulait coucher avec son épouse Jean Simmons. Zanuck lui a dit qu'il allait briser sa carrière, et il l'a fait : après 1957, la carrière américaine de Stewart Granger est finie.

Darryl Zanuck a été marié pendant plus de trente ans à Virginia Fox, l'une des actrices fétiches de Buster Keaton. Il a par la suite vécu plusieurs idylles, notamment avec Juliette Gréco, puis avec l'actrice Irina Demick et aussi avec la jeune actrice française Geneviève Gilles à la fin des années 1960.

Après sa rupture avec Juliette Gréco et après avoir démissionné de la Fox (dont il reste actionnaire majoritaire), et parlant couramment le français, il vient vivre en France au début des années 1960 et s'installe à Paris au n 44 rue du Bac.



Darryl Zanuck est inhumé au Westwood Village Memorial Park Cemetery de Westwood (Los Angeles).

Son fils, Richard D. Zanuck (1934-2012), a également été producteur de cinéma.
